Successive state governments responsible for unemployment: BJP
12/10/2014 10:11:52 PM
Early Times Report

Jammu, Dec 10: Continuing its attack on political rivals, the BJP party today held successive PDP, NC and Congress governments in Jammu and Kashmir totally responsible for increase in unemployment rate.
In his statement, the BJP State Spokesperson Dr Suresh Ajay Magotra held previous successive coalition regimes of PDP, NC and Congress in Jammu and Kashmir totally responsible for increase in unemployment rate.
Magotra stated that Farooq Abdullah banned the government jobs during his tenure from 1996-2002, when the state was passing through an era of militancy and earlier was under President rule for over a decade. "Since 2002 onwards, Mufti led government with full support of Congress, implemented rehabilitation policy for militants by awarding three lakh rupees in cash along with jobs to the surrendered militants but did nothing for the educated unemployed youth of the state, he said.
Omar Abdullah, after Mufti and Azad regime, roared for one job to each family during 2008 elections and grabbed the power with this slogan but later played with the future of the youth by not even creating any job opportunities.
Appealing the people of the state to come forward and change this anti youth environment of the state created by PDP, NC and Congress and cast their vote to BJP. Let BJP come up with full majority to form government on its own in the state and will definitely address the problems of the youth of the state under the new vision of our Prime Minister Narendra Bhai Modi for youth of Jammu and Kashmir, he added.
